您的浏览器禁用了JavaScript(一种计算机语言,用以实现您与网页的交互),请解除该禁用,或者联系我们。[头豹研究院]:云原生微服务 头豹词条报告系列 - 发现报告
当前位置:首页/行业研究/报告详情/

云原生微服务 头豹词条报告系列

信息技术2023-07-20头豹研究院机构上传
云原生微服务 头豹词条报告系列

云原生微服务行业分类 云原生微服务是一种设计框架的思维,可以按照不同的服务方式和适用场景进行分类。按照服务类型,云原 生微服务可以从底层基础设施到末端产品应用的阶梯式方式进行分类,分别从底层基础设施搭建、平台运行层、业务逻辑应用层、以及数据服务层四大场景进行微服务的拆分;按照适用场景,云原生微服务在高规模且业务复 杂的企业、SaaS、混合云、和企业上云的场景适用性较高。 按照服务类型,云原生微服务可以切分为基础设施服务、平台服务、应用服务、以及数据服务。 1.基础设施服务:包括计算、存储和网络等基础的资源服务;2.平台服务:平台运行层面上的容器编排、API网关、服务注册与发现、与服务监控;3.应用服务:业务逻辑层面上的用户管理、订单管理、和支付处理;4. 按照服务层次分类 数据服务:数据处理层面上的数据库、缓存、消息队列、数据仓库。 1.企业规模较大、系统复杂:微服务需要进行大量前期基础设施的投资,当企业业务发展达到了一定的复杂性,微服务可以提升研发和交付的效率,满足增长需求;2.软件即服务(SaaS):SaaS具有高度场景化、关注用户体验和短流程的特点。用微服务架构提供SaaS服务,可以更贴合SaaS的定制开发、可配置、多租户、高性能、伸缩性的特质;3.混合云/多云架构应用管 理:混合云的各项服务相互响应必须满足松耦合、API控制、和负载均衡等管理基础技术,其性质天然与微服务架构契合;4.IT架构云端迁移:相比于单体架构,微服务架构能够以更高的效率进行云端迁移。企业数字化转型和业务上云的高速发展是微服务架构普及的重要驱动因素。 云原生微服务分类 按照使用场景分类 商业收费模式 云原生微服务的商业收费模式主要包含按需付费、订阅制、和企业级定制三种 1.按需付费:这是一种灵活的收费模式,客户可以根据实际使用的资源(如计算、存储、网络等)来支付 费用。这种模式通常适用于具有波动性需求的企业,可以在不需要时避免不必要的成本;2.订阅制:在这种收费模式下,客户需按月或年付费,通常包含一定量的资源和服务。订阅制可以降低客户的长期成本, 并为云服务提供商提供更稳定的收入;3.企业级定制:针对大型企业和政府客户,云服务提供商可能会提供定制化的解决方案和收费模式。这种模式通常涉及更高级别的技术支持、服务协议和安全保障。 下游应用痛点 云原生微服务下游的应用的痛点主要包括缺乏完善统一的服务管理能力、缺乏标准化规范指引、和缺乏成熟的应用案例。 根据下游客户的调研,微服务技术应用的主要痛点有以下几点:1.52%的企业用户认为使用的平台缺少完善统一的服务管理能力,微服务的监控状态很难实现;2. 49%的企业用户认为微服务拆分缺乏标准化的规 范指引;3. 44%的企业用户现有组织架构下业务微服务改造难度大;4. 36%的企业用户认为缺乏典型的成熟案例导致采用微服务框架的效率低,交付难度大。 未来技术发展趋势 云原生微服务技术未来的发展趋势主要是由以Spring Cloud为代表的侵入式设计架构向Istio非侵入式的转移 云原生微服务未来的发展趋势主要是由以Spring Cloud为代表的侵入式设计架构向Istio非侵入式的转移的观点,主要有以下两个原因的支撑:1.更灵活的微服务治理方式:侵入式架构需要开发人员在代码中嵌入 大量的框架代码来实现微服务治理功能,这导致了微服务架构的紧耦合性和低灵活性。相比之下,非侵入式的Istio架构将微服务治理功能从应用代码中分离出来,使得开发人员可以更加灵活地选择和配置所需的 微服务治理功能。2.更高效的微服务网络通信:侵入式架构需要每个微服务都嵌入框架代码来实现网络通信和负载均衡等功能,这会导致每个微服务都需要花费额外的计算资源和网络带宽来处理这些任务,从而 影响微服务架构的性能。相比之下,非侵入式的Istio架构使用了一系列的代理来实现微服务网络通信和负载均衡等功能,这些代理可以集中管理和优化微服务网络通信,从而提高了微服务架构的性能和可靠性。 云原生微服务发展历程 随着云计算业务量的增长,传统架构暴露出性能瓶颈,微服务架构逐渐应运而生。微服务架构的发展经历了 以下几个阶段:微服务1.0:基于SOA架构,通过前后端分离、后端无状态改造和模块化切分,提高了业务承载力。微服务2.0:在微服务1.0的基础上,提高了扩展性和稳定性,通过Nacos Server制作的聚合推送、压缩推送 和业务中台微服务架构,支持异地多活的2.0微服务体系。微服务3.0:实现跨域互通和平滑上云,通过业务域切分、服务列表切分等方式,支撑百万实例微服务架构的演进。微服务4.0:采用无服务器技术,通过Serverless、 Service Mesh和AI技术实现更高效地计算,简化开发和运维。未来微服务架构的趋势是Mesh深化,继续下沉分 布式能力,形成强大的开箱即用的多运行时微服务。 [4 微服务1.0 2009~2014 基于容器和SOA的微服务拆分,实现了应用的无状态化、模块化、和前后端分离。 随着云计算业务量的不断增大,传统单体胖应用+硬负载的架构逐渐暴露出性能瓶颈。应用服务除了需要实现业务逻辑以外,还需要额外的自行解决寻址、通讯、容错等微服务的基础能力。庞大的业务 量导致微服务架构1.0不堪重负。A企业通过基于SOA架构的Server Based的解决方案,孵化出了可以支撑业务微服务拆分的技术体系。通过实现前后端分离、后端无状态改造,以及模块化切分成功打 造可以增加业务承载力的微服务1.0架构。 微服务2.0 2015~2018 基于Kubernetes和业务中台的微服务架构,实现了应用水平扩展、异地多活和业务复用。相比1.0,2.0提高了微服务架构的稳定性。 微服务2.0架构的最大价值在于提高了扩展性和稳定性。虽然1.0已经可以在平时完成负载的任务,但是由于双十一无法应对双十一的流量冲击。随着双十一商家投入的资金愈发加大,任何不稳定的问题 都会造成巨额的损失,因此需要提高微服务架构的扩展性和稳定性。A企业通过在Nacos Server上制作的聚合推送和压缩推送,以及新式的业务中台微服务架构打造了支撑异地多活的2.0微服务体 系,让阿里的业务可以按照IDC级别的水平扩展,成功解决了单点资源负载上限的问题,从技术层面支撑了业务的高速增长,实现了十万例微服务架构的演进。 微服务3.0 2018~2022 微服务4.0 微服务4.0是指在云原生架构的基础上,利用Serverless、ServiceMesh实现更高效、智能、和自动化的微服务开发与运维。微服务4.0基于多运行时微服务的架构,实现无服务的微服务架构并降低资 源使用率。进一步提高扩展能力和灵活性。 自AWS Lambda出现之后,微服务开始采用无服务器技术来补充微服务的框架,以无虚拟机或容器 的形式降低运行所需要调用的资源数量。微服务4.0通过三点实现更高效的计算:1.使用Serverless技术,让开发者无需关心底层资源和运维细节,只需关注业务逻辑;2. 使用Service Mesh技术,让微服务之间的通信和治理变得更加透明和简单;3. 使用AI技术,让微服务能够自动感知环境变化与实现自动化的优化和调整。随着Serverless和云原生思想的深化,未来微服务架构的趋势是Mesh深化, 应用需要的分布式能力会继续下沉,形成强大的开箱即用的多运行时微服务。 [4] 1:https://developer.… 2:头豹研究院、阿里云 云原生微服务产业链分析 云原生微服务上游的构成包括各类的微服务技术底层基础设施部件,包括网络设备供应商、存储设备供应 商、微服务集成环境、社区等;中游的构成主要由两部分组成:微服务底层基础设施通用型平台(提供基础设施 运算服务),以及微服务综合性咨询及软件供应商(提供应用具体实施方案);下游的构成以各类对系统和应用 程序有需求的业务为主,例如电子商务平台、金融交易系统、游戏开发、物流跟踪系统等。 云原生微服务行业的上游的集中度高,以公有云为例,CR10占据了市场超85%的份额,CR3占据超50%的份额。上游的高集中度导致中游的云原生微服务中游企业的议价能力较弱,成本相对不可控,增加运营的风险。 云原生Serverless行业的下游的发展日渐成熟,一方面,Spring Cloud为代表的侵入式微服务设计架构完善性愈发高,行业案例众多,超80%的上云企业已经采用或计划采用微服务架构;另一方面,以Istio为代表的非侵 入式微服务设计近年来热度持续攀升,原因是相比于侵入式,非侵入式对业务代码的改动更少,使用门槛更低, 产业链上游 生产制造端 硬件厂商和微服务框架技术开发商 上游厂商 阿里云计算有限公司 中科曙光国际信息产业有限公司 紫光展锐(上海)科技有限公司 查看全部 产业链上游说明 中国云原生微服务行业的上游部分为微服务提供了底层基础设施的支撑,是行业的关键组成部分。上游的主要构成包括:云计算基础设施提供商、网络设备供应商、存储设备供应商、服务器供应商、操 作系统供应商、微服务集成开发环境、微服务代码管理工具、以及微服务开源技术与社区。从上游的微服务开源项目与社区的市场活跃度分析,目前Github的微服务开源项目最活跃的前五名分别为 Spring Cloud Alibaba(70,900活跃度),Spring Cloud Netflix(38,800活跃度),Spring Cloud Gateway(18,600活跃度),Spring Boot(17,800)活跃度,以及Spring Cloud Config (11,700活跃度)。从这份榜单来看,可以看到以Spring Cloud为主体的侵入式微服务设计架构目前还是市场的主流,Istio等非侵入式的框架尽管有诸多好处,但其设计框架的成熟度和稳定性还需要 一定的时间发展。从上游的云计算的市场现状分析,目前中国云计算服务模式由公有云、私有云、以及混合云组成。其中,2022年公有云的市场份额达到44.6%,私有云的市场份额为35.9%。混合云的 市场份额为19.5%。公有云仍是现在众多用户的主要选择,主要原因是无需担心底层运维、成本相对 较低,对中小规模企业更为友好。混合云虽然目前仍是最少选择的服务种类,但近年来增速迅猛,2022年的市场规模同比增长54.4%。主要原因是混合云技术的成熟导致企业可以以更低的成本灵活 运用两种服务方式,从而达到整体降低成本的目的。 中 产业链中游 品牌端 云原生微服务通用型平台 中游厂商 产业链中游说明 中国云原生微服务通用型平台供应商主要以互联网厂商和云服务厂商为主,提供基于服务网格技术的 容器运行及管理的能力,不包含针对下游的微服务应用和下游需求理解。中国领先的云原生微服务通 用型平台供应商有阿里云、华为云、亚马逊云、以及腾讯云。云原生微服务的通用型平台主要以提供微服务的基础架构设计及运算平台为主,涉及较少下游具体的业务和解决方案。从提供的功能角度分 析,这类厂商主要提供注册发现、服务治理、配置管理等高性能和高韧性的企业级云服务功能,通过提供容器及编排服务、消息代理、性能测试等工具实现企业微服务应用的快速开发和高可用运维。这 类企业通常为云计算基础设施的大厂,拥有强大的资金背景和技术底层实力,为云计算各项技术提供技术底座的支撑。 品牌端 云原生微服务综合服务供应商 中游厂商 埃森哲(中国)有限公司 金蝶云科技有限公司 东软集团股份有限公司 查看全部 产业链中游说明 中国云原生微服务综合服务厂商包括两大类型:1.综合型咨询服务实施提供商。这类企业的业务重点在于为企业提供微服务架构定制化的设计和实施方案,并贯穿方案开发落地以及后期运维的全栈式服 务。2.微服务应用软件提供商。这类企业为下游的企业用户提供基于微服务设计架构的软件应用产品,基于企业现有的IT机构,以全局的方

你可能感兴趣

hot

头豹词条报告系列:云原生服务网格

信息技术
头豹研究院2023-08-10
hot

云原生服务网格 头豹词条报告系列

信息技术
头豹研究院2023-08-18
hot

云原生安全 头豹词条报告系列

信息技术
头豹研究院2023-07-31